BREAKING: Universe Logs Cloud Logs Exposes 6,282 Records in Stealer Log Incident
In November 2025, a Telegram user uploaded a file titled "Universe_Logs 450 Cloud Logs" exposing 6,282 records of stolen credentials to anyone willing to download it. The name itself signals a focus on cloud service accounts, which makes this particular stealer log more concerning than typical endpoint dumps. Cloud credentials open doors to file storage, email, collaborative tools, and in many cases, business infrastructure. If your email shows up in this log, it is not just one account at risk.
Why This Is Dangerous
Cloud account credentials are some of the most valuable data a cybercriminal can obtain. Unlike a single website login, a compromised cloud account often grants access to documents, contacts, backups, and connected applications all at once. The label "Cloud Logs" in the file name suggests these credentials were specifically harvested from cloud-based services and applications.
The passwords in this log are in plaintext, meaning there is no cracking step required. Anyone who recieved this file from Telegram had immediate, working login credentials for thousands of accounts. Combine that with the fact that cloud services often stay logged in across devices, and a single stolen credential can become a persistent foothold in someone's digital life.
With 6,282 records, this is a smaller log by stealer log standards, but the cloud-focused nature of the data makes each individual record potentially more damaging than a standard website credential dump.
What Was Exposed
- Email addresses
- Plaintext passwords
- Cloud service and API endpoint URLs
- Browser-saved login data
- Application authentication tokens
- Endpoint and device identifiers
- Session cookies for cloud platforms
Why This Matters
The timing of this breach, November 2025, means the credentials are extremely fresh. Unlike older leaks where many passwords may have already been changed, a log this recent has a high probability of containing active, working credentials that victims have not yet had a chance to update. Attackers prioritize fresh logs precisely because of this.
US-based victims whose cloud accounts are exposed face risks beyond personal account access. If any of the compromised accounts belong to people who use their personal cloud storage for work files, the exposure could extend into corporate environments, client data, and sensitive communications. The downstream consequences of a cloud credential leak can be far more serious than most people beleive.
How Stealer Log Breaches Work
Infostealer malware infects devices through malicious email attachments, fake software installers, and compromised browser extensions. Once active, it silently harvests passwords saved in browsers and applications, including credentials for cloud services like Google, Microsoft, Dropbox, and others.
The resulting log files capture not just usernames and passwords but also the specific URLs associated with each login, making it easy for attackers to know exactly where each credential works. These logs are then organized, labeled, and shared on platforms like Telegram, often as part of a channel dedicated to distributing free stolen data.
What sets cloud-focused logs apart is that cloud service credentials are typically seperate from the device itself, meaning even if the victim cleans their infected device, the credentials remain valid and usable by attackers until the victim explicitly changes them.
